Frequently asked questions
Are pets allowed?
Yes — pets are welcome as long as they're clean, don't disturb other residents, and don't damage the house. Extra fees may apply.
Is there a designated space for work?
Yes — we have several spaces great for work. Our dining room is the central communal workspace with large tables and good light, while the living room has quieter corners for focused sessions or relaxed reading. Most private rooms and independent units also include a desk or small work area, and Wi‑Fi is available throughout. If you prefer a quieter or more private spot, we’ll help you find the best place.

How many people will be living here during my stay?
We usually have around 6–10 residents during a typical stay, a mix of long-term tenants and short-term guests. It’s a friendly, relaxed household—great if you want to meet people while still having your own space.

Are there any good restaurants nearby?
Yes — there are plenty of great restaurants within easy reach. You'll find local warungs serving Balinese dishes, fresh seafood spots, cozy cafés, and a few international restaurants all within a 5–15 minute walk or short bike ride. We’re happy to recommend our favorite places when you arrive!
What public transportation is available?
We offer bicycles and a motorbike (with surf rack) for rent. A car with driver can also be arranged for hire—pricing depends on availability and extra fees may apply (we may ask guests to chip in for gas on group trips). Local ride‑hailing apps are widely available, and Sanur’s shuttle bus is a convenient, more sustainable way to explore.
What is there to do in the area?
We are by Batursari road, a much more local neighborhood in the area of ricefields with jogging tracks where sunset can be enjoyed. There are some groceries, restaurants, cafes, kids playground, laundromat, spa, and karaoke bar all within walking distance.
